33 LADA e-Largus electric cars were shipped to Mosgortrans

AvtoVAZ has supplied 33 LADA e-Largus vans to the Mosgortrans State Unitary Enterprise fleet. Electric cars will be used for operational repair and maintenance of Moscow's surface urban transport infrastructure.

LADA e-Largus is equipped with a synchronous permanent magnet electric motor with a peak capacity of up to 120 kW. Two traction lithium-ion batteries are located in the engine compartment and under the floor of the body, which allows to fully maintain the useful volume of the trunk (2,540 liters).

The e-Largus dashboard is equipped with a digital combination for monitoring the electric car's systems, charge level and range of about 320 km.

JAC JS9 will be released in Russia this autumn
The new JAC JS9 frame SUV will make its debut in Russia before the end of autumn 2026, the brand's press service reports.  However, the exact date of the premiere has not yet been announced. The novelty is based on T9 pickup, sold on the Russian market in the version with 2.0-liter 224-HP petrol engine or 163-HP engine of the same displacement. 2,589 Geely EX5 EM-I cars were sold in July
Geely EX5 EM-i crossover became the leader in its market segment in July of the current year. It took the first place by sales among hybrid cars available in Russia,  the brand's press service reports. A total of 2,589 cars of this model were sold in Russia in July, including 160 units in the version Galaxy Starship 7 EM-i, imported to the Russian market under the parallel import scheme.
